]> git.karo-electronics.de Git - linux-beck.git/blobdiff - drivers/net/ethernet/qlogic/qed/qed_sp.h
qed: Add support for RoCE hw init
[linux-beck.git] / drivers / net / ethernet / qlogic / qed / qed_sp.h
index a548504c3420d86bcc2d06945b6b9f3f90d6578b..652c908197582a09ee648b55706d15bfdedbb372 100644 (file)
@@ -61,6 +61,10 @@ union ramrod_data {
        struct vport_start_ramrod_data vport_start;
        struct vport_stop_ramrod_data vport_stop;
        struct vport_update_ramrod_data vport_update;
+       struct core_rx_start_ramrod_data core_rx_queue_start;
+       struct core_rx_stop_ramrod_data core_rx_queue_stop;
+       struct core_tx_start_ramrod_data core_tx_queue_start;
+       struct core_tx_stop_ramrod_data core_tx_queue_stop;
        struct vport_filter_update_ramrod_data vport_filter_update;
 
        struct rdma_init_func_ramrod_data rdma_init_func;
@@ -81,6 +85,7 @@ union ramrod_data {
        struct rdma_srq_create_ramrod_data rdma_create_srq;
        struct rdma_srq_destroy_ramrod_data rdma_destroy_srq;
        struct rdma_srq_modify_ramrod_data rdma_modify_srq;
+       struct roce_init_func_ramrod_data roce_init_func;
 
        struct iscsi_slow_path_hdr iscsi_empty;
        struct iscsi_init_ramrod_params iscsi_init;